which of these statements describe properties of parallelograms? check all that apply.
a. opposite sides are congruent.
b. opposite angles are congruent.
c. consecutive angles are supplementary.
d. opposite angles are parallel.
e. diagonals bisect each other.
f. opposite sides are parallel.
Brief Explanations
- Option A: By the definition and properties of a parallelogram, in a parallelogram, opposite sides are equal (congruent). This is a fundamental property.
- Option B: Opposite angles in a parallelogram are congruent. This can be proven using the properties of parallel lines and transversals (since opposite sides are parallel, alternate - interior angles are equal, leading to opposite angles being congruent).
- Option C: Consecutive angles in a parallelogram are supplementary. Since opposite sides are parallel, consecutive angles are same - side interior angles, and same - side interior angles are supplementary.
- Option D: Angles are not parallel. Parallelism is a property of lines, not angles. So this statement is incorrect.
- Option E: The diagonals of a parallelogram bisect each other. This can be proven using triangle congruence (by showing that the triangles formed by the diagonals are congruent).
- Option F: The definition of a parallelogram is a quadrilateral with two pairs of opposite sides parallel. So this is a defining property.
